Abstract
Noise frequency modulated (NFM) interference causes a disaster to almost all types of radar systems. The echo signal and the interference are overlapped because of the strong energy of the NFM interference, and in the radar receiver system nothing could be detected except the interference. Up to now no good method against NFM has been declared, conventional methods are based on the passive radar to track the interference source. Here a new anti-noise FM method is proposed to suppress the NFM interference, the method multiply the echo signal two times by different reference signals, and results show that the method can eradicate NFM effectively which is useful for detecting and tracking the target. Whatpsilas more, in the presence of several interferences from different directions, the passive Radar can not track the interference source but the method supposed here can work well.
